How much do no experience rv transport dri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for no experience rv transport driver in Nebraska is $17.06,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.75 and $18.12 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a no experience RV transport driver?

A No Experience RV Transport Driver job involves delivering recreational vehicles (RVs) from manufacturers or dealerships to customers, showrooms, or other locations. Companies offering these positions do not require prior experience but typically expect drivers to have a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, and in some cases, their own towing vehicle. Many employers provide basic training on how to safely transport RVs. This is an independent contractor role, meaning drivers are responsible for fuel, maintenance, and other travel expenses. It can be a good opportunity for those looking to enter the transportation industry with minimal experience.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a no experience RV transport driver?

As a No Experience RV Transport Driver, your main responsibilities include inspecting assigned RVs before transport, safely driving routes to deliver them to customers or dealerships, and completing necessary paperwork upon delivery. You’ll usually work independently but will communicate regularly with dispatchers to receive assignments and update them on your progress. Most days involve planning your route, checking traffic or weather conditions, and ensuring each unit is delivered in good condition and on schedule. Over time, you’ll become more comfortable navigating different types of RVs and learning the best practices for safe and efficient transport. Employers typically support new drivers with training and guidance, making this an excellent entry-level opportunity for those interested in the industry.
